Use the tstats command to perform statistical queries on indexed fields in tsidx files. The indexed fields can be from indexed data or accelerated data models. Because it searches on index-time fields instead of raw events, the tstats command is faster than the stats command. By default, the tstats command runs over accelerated and ... 2. Generate a table. To generate a table, write a search that includes a transforming command. From the Search page, run the search and select the Statistics tab to view and format the table. You can use the table command in a search to specify the fields that the table includes or to change table column order.

The table command returns a table that is formed by only the fields that you specify in the arguments. Columns are displayed in the same order that fields are …

The mvcombine command creates a multivalue version of the field you specify, as well as a single value version of the field. The multivalue version is displayed by default. The single value version of the field is a flat string that is separated by a space or by the delimiter that you specify with the delim argument.

You can use the join command to combine the results of a main search (left-side dataset) with the results of either another dataset or a subsearch (right-side dataset). You can also combine a search result set to itself using the selfjoin command..
